* doc/apibuild.py doc/libxml2-api.xml doc/Makefile.am: new API building Python script, does the C parsing directly, generates a better API description including structure fieds defs and enums. Still a couple of bugs, but good enough for the python wrappers now. * DOCBparser.c SAX.c nanohttp.c parser.c parserInternals.c tree.c valid.c xmlIO.c xmlmemory.c xmlreader.c xmlregexp.c xmlschemas.c include/libxml/schemasInternals.h include/libxml/tree.h: more cleanup based on the python analysis script reports. * libxml.spec.in: make sure the API XML description is part of the devel package.
